How to Fix a Black Composite Door Scratch Repair

composite door glass replacement doors are extremely durable and hardwearing however, like all exterior doors they can be damaged by the elements. Most minor problems with composite doors are easily addressed.

For instance, if you notice that the door's colour has faded, a simple clean using sugar soap is all it takes to restore the original colour. You can also use a touch-up pen such as this Konig kit to fix small scratches and blemishes that are present on PVCu windows, doors and composite doors.

Paint

If your composite door has been damaged, the simplest solution to repair it could be to repaint it. This will ensure that any imperfections are covered and your door will look as good as new. It is crucial to use a paint which is suitable for composite doors or you risk damaging the door. Oil-based paints are usually the best.

It is essential to thoroughly clean the surface of your door before you paint it. This can be done with warm water and sugar-based soap. This will get rid of any dirt or dirt that might hinder the adhesion of paint. Use a fine-grit sandpaper if there are any rough spots on the door.

Before painting, it's crucial to shield any glass or hardware on the door. This will help you save lots of time cleaning up later. It is also a good idea to tape off any areas which you don't want to get paint on. You can find many different kinds of masking tapes for painters in your local DIY store.

After you have laid out the surface of your composite door replacement door, you can begin to paint it. It is crucial to take your time and to ensure that the application of paint is even. Let the paint dry prior to making another sanding. After that, you can apply clear varnish to protect and prolong the paint.

You can also consider a less-intensive option to repair the front door that is black. You could use a touch up pen to fill in any scratches or grooves instead of repainting the entire door. You can buy these in a variety of colours that match the colour on the door. This will allow you to restore its appearance with no fuss. Sealant

Composite doors are extremely robust and can endure a lot of wear and tear. However, as with anything that is frequently used they may be damaged over time. Scratches, water damage faded and sticky locking mechanisms are among the most frequent issues. It is crucial to repair any damage that you notice as soon as you can, to prevent it from becoming worse. If you don't take care to fix these problems immediately, they can be costly to fix.

Scratches on composite doors are a common occurrence that can impact the look and feel of your home. If the scratch is not too large you can cover it with an eraser. This will conceal the mark, and restore the smoothness of your door. If the damage is severe, it may be required to have your door painted or spray repainted.

Although composite doors are made from high-quality materials they can be affected by harsh weather and sunlight. They can also become stained or damaged from impacts, for instance when a heavy object is hit against them.

Keep your composite door in good condition and in good condition by cleaning it regularly. It is also recommended to lubricate the hinges and locks with a silicone-based lubricant each six months to avoid any accidental damage. You should also examine the weatherstripping on a regular basis to ensure that it is in good shape.
